The Republican National Committee is considering conservative radio hosts Rush Limbaugh, Sean Hannity and Mark Levin as possible presidential debate moderators, according to the Washington Examiner.The trio of right-wing hosts would be a shift from 2012, when most GOP debates were moderated by more mainstream journalists.
Some Republicans rankled at how those debates were handled, complaining especially loudly about CNN anchor John King's line of questioning during a South Carolina debate.
The move comes as the RNC is considering how to limit the number of debates heading into 2016, and threatening to ban CNN and NBC for hosting debates because of their networks' plan to run a miniseries focused on Hillary Clinton.
